Schertler is a Swiss audio equipment company founded in 1986 by Stephan Schertler, a double bassist. The company specializes in designing and manufacturing analog audio equipment for acoustic instruments, including mixers, contact microphones, amplifiers, and PA systems. Initially, Schertler focused on producing microphones for double basses, but they later expanded their product line to cater to other instruments as well. Over the years, Schertler has been at the forefront of innovation in the acoustic instrument market. They have developed new technologies, obtained patents, and released high-end preamps, establishing themselves as a leading player in the industry. Their amplification solutions for various acoustic instruments have garnered acclaim and popularity among musicians.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=XPj40dJs-DA One of Schertler's significant innovations is the STAT Series of contact microphones, which have received recognition for their high-quality sound reproduction.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=GtLIqhu6vlw&pp=ygURc2NoZXJ0bGVyIGNoYXJsaWU%3D Schertler's CHARLIE is an exciting new compact electric amplifier that has been specifically developed for use with jazz guitar. The single channel, 280W amp is designed to enhance the delicate low-mid range of the instrument, which often features more prominently in a conventional jazz line-up. When played though a standard guitar amp, those particular frequencies on the instrument can appear “muddy” with compressed harmonics. In contrast, CHARLIE is designed to offer maximum intelligibility in that range. Equipped with a Class A preamp, an uncompromising speaker/power amp combination and traditional spring reverb, CHARLIE delivers a warm, clear sound that gives the jazz guitar its true voice in any ensemble. https://youtu.be/uiinuWcnRIs DAVID X represents the state of the art in Swiss amplifier design, reflecting all the needs of the user. Offering a significantly improved power amp and speaker section, together with a crossover filter network, limiter and gain, this amp provides 120W (112dB SPL) of bi-amplified analog power. DAVID X is equipped with a 1” dome tweeter and 6” woofer. It is designed with an optimized 2-way bass reflex construction. DAVID X is ideal of those seeking no-compromise acoustic instrument amplification. An effective system for practice and home studio use, DAVID X's size also make it the most portable and flexible SCHERTLER amplifier model. The three input can accept two instrument, or an instrument and a vocal microphone, plus a stereo playback device. DAVID X is available in a choice of wood or anthracite finishes. SCHERTLER ROY X Acoustic Amp ROY X is highly effective as a stand-alone portable system for soloists or small groups. The system can accommodate various mic/instrument combinations and offers a comprehensive mixing facility for easy on-stage setup. ROY X’s Master section includes both a spring-like reverb with decay and a digital multi-effect (on a separate buss). A headphone preamp provides a handy monitoring facility. ROY X is available in a choice of wood or anthracite finishes. SCHERTLER amps feature a high-end Class-A preamp with no integrated circuits and No Negative Feedback.   TEDDY is Schertler’s latest generation compact stage monitor. Specially designed to be the perfect on-stage partner, TEDDY provides the performing musician with 200W of power, without taking any of the limelight: The monitor’s sleek shape and “low profile” enables it to be placed close to the performer for maximum audibility, without creating a visible obstacle for the audience. TEDDY features a coaxial speaker for constant sound directivity, with a specific inclination angle that makes it ideal for both standing and seated performances. The monitor’s intuitive control panel includes a single Sensitivity knob (rather than a common volume control) for adjusting the signal level from -9dB to +6dB. This enables finer regulation of the signal sent from the mixer.
